What is Systemic Copper Peptide Therapy?
GHK-Cu is a naturally occurring copper complex made of three amino acids (glycine, histidine, and lysine) bound to a copper ion. First isolated from human plasma in the 1970s, researchers quickly discovered that this peptide acts as a master regulator of tissue regeneration.
When you are young, your bloodstream is rich with GHK-Cu. It circulates constantly, surveying for damage and signaling your body’s repair pathways to spring into action. However, as you age, the production of this vital peptide plummets. By age 60, circulating levels of GHK-Cu drop by more than 60%. This deficiency is a primary reason why aging tissues lose their elasticity, wound healing slows down, and chronic inflammation takes hold.
Systemic copper peptide therapy involves replenishing these declining levels through injectable delivery. By reintroducing this powerful signaling molecule into your bloodstream, you essentially provide your body with the instructions it needs to repair damage across multiple systems simultaneously. The Role of Copper in Human Biology
To understand the therapy, you must understand the role of copper. Copper is an essential trace mineral required for numerous biological processes. It is a critical cofactor for enzymes that synthesize collagen, regulate energy production in the mitochondria, and neutralize free radicals. Without adequate copper delivery to your cells, tissue repair grinds to a halt. The GHK peptide acts as a specialized transport vehicle, safely delivering copper directly into the cells where it is needed most to facilitate regeneration.

The Barrier Problem of Topical Applications
The human skin is designed to be an impenetrable fortress. Its primary job is to keep environmental toxins, bacteria, and large molecules out. When you apply a GHK-Cu cream, the majority of the peptide complex is blocked by the stratum corneum (the outermost layer of the skin). Only a fraction penetrates deep enough to reach the fibroblasts—the cells responsible for producing collagen and elastin. Furthermore, topical applications do nothing for your tendons, ligaments, internal organs, or systemic inflammation.
The Power of Injectable Delivery
Systemic therapy changes the equation. Delivering GHK-Cu via a subcutaneous injection bypasses the skin’s defensive barrier entirely. The peptide enters your bloodstream and circulates throughout your entire body.
This systemic approach ensures that the regenerative signals reach the foundational layers of your skin, the connective tissues in your joints, and the endothelial lining of your blood vessels. Key Mechanisms of Action in Systemic Repair
How exactly does a simple sequence of amino acids achieve such profound physiological changes? The answer lies in epigenetics and gene modulation.
Modulating Gene Expression
The Science of Cellular Renewal is heavily tied to how our genes behave over time. As we age, genes that promote tissue repair often turn off, while genes that drive chronic inflammation turn on. GHK-Cu has the remarkable ability to modulate the expression of over 4,000 human genes. It resets the genetic blueprint back to a healthier, more youthful state. It upregulates the genes responsible for producing collagen, elastin, and new blood vessels, while actively suppressing the genes associated with tissue breakdown and oxidative stress.
Enhancing Cellular Communication
Cells do not operate in isolation. They rely on complex signaling networks to coordinate repair. Systemic GHK-Cu therapy improves this communication network. It calls immune cells to sites of injury to clear out cellular debris. It signals stem cells to migrate to damaged tissues and differentiate into new, healthy cells. Accelerating Tissue Healing
Injuries, whether from athletic performance or daily life, demand a massive allocation of biological resources to heal. Faster Wound Healing and Tissue Recovery is one of the most well-documented effects of systemic GHK-Cu. The peptide promotes angiogenesis—the creation of new blood vessels—which increases oxygen and nutrient delivery to damaged areas. It also accelerates the rate at which tissue is synthesized and closed.

Managing Chronic Inflammation and Wear and Tear
Chronic, low-grade inflammation is a primary driver of aging and disease. Over years, this “inflammaging” degrades joints, damages blood vessels, and depletes cellular energy. GHK-Cu possesses potent systemic anti-inflammatory properties. By neutralizing free radicals and suppressing inflammatory cytokines, it creates a biological environment conducive to healing.
